1. Install "trousers" package

This is a short guide on how to install trousers on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us)

$ sudo apt update $ sudo apt install trousers

2. Uninstall "trousers" package

Please follow the steps below to uninstall trousers on Ubuntu 16.04 LTS (Xenial Xerus):

$ sudo apt remove trousers $ sudo apt autoclean && sudo apt autoremove

Description-en: open-source TCG Software Stack (daemon)
TrouSerS is an implementation of the Trusted Computing Group's Software Stack
(TSS) specification. You can use TrouSerS to write applications that make use
of your TPM hardware. TPM hardware can create, store and use RSA keys securely
(without ever being exposed in memory), verify a platform's software state
using cryptographic hashes and more.
.
TrouSerS aims to be compliant with the 1.1b and 1.2 TSS specifications
available from the Trusted Computing Group website at
